The gallery is situated by the harbour in the ‘Artist’s Town’ of Kirkcudbright, on Scotland’s scenic south west coast.
Scottish art and crafts are renowned for their quality and traditions, yet they vary immensely in style throughout the mainland and the isles. Normally, you would have to travel from region to region to see the influence of many great artists and the four main art schools.
Alternatively, you can see work from all over Scotland, by up to 100 artists and makers, and so much more, all under one roof at this exciting and unique showcase gallery.
Situated on the harbour, 50m from the bridge, in 'The Artist’s Town' of Kirkcudbright, this renovated mill building now serves as an ideal art gallery. With its tall ceilings, wood floors and beams, natural light and spacious surroundings, it offers the visitor an opportunity to view all the contemporary art works at its best advantage.
